Illyrian languages - Illyrian names
- Agirrus
- Agron (a name with the same form was found among certain Anatolian groups)
- Annaeus, Annaius
- Ballaios
- Bardyllis
- Bato
- Birkenna (daughter of the Illyrian king Bardyllis, and one of the wives of Pyrrhus)
- Blodus
- Boria
- Dasius
- Dazas
- Ditus
- Epicadus (attested only in lands adjacent to ancient Greece)
- Epicaris
- Epidius
- Genthena
- Gentius, Genthios
- Glavus
- Grabos
- Laedio
- Laiscus
- Madena
- Messor
- Monounios (Monunius)
- Mytilus (successor of Monounios)
- Pinnes (Pinnius, Pinneus)
- Plare(n)s
- Plator, Platoris (gen.)
- Pleuratus
- Posantio
- Pravaius
- Scerdis
- Skerdilaidas
- Tatta
- Temus
- Teuda
- Teuta
- Thana
- Vendes
- Verzo
- Zanatis
- Ziraeus
Illyrian names borrowed from Greek:
- Glaukias, akin to Gk. glaukos, "gleaming, gray, gray-green, etc."
- Kleitos, akin to Gk. kleinos, "renowned"
The following Illyrian names, all of which occur in inscriptions from the upper Neretva river valley near Konjic in Bosnia, are considered to derive from Celtic:
- Boio
- Bricussa
- Iacus
- Mallaius
- Mascelio
